//! Bulkhead pattern for Tower services.
//!
//! The bulkhead pattern isolates resources to prevent cascading failures.
//! This implementation uses semaphore-based concurrency limiting to control
//! the maximum number of concurrent calls to a service.
//!
//! # Basic Example
//!
//! ```rust
//! use tower::ServiceBuilder;
//! use tower_resilience_bulkhead::BulkheadConfig;
//! use std::time::Duration;
//!
//! # async fn example() {
//! // Create a bulkhead that allows max 10 concurrent calls
//! let layer = BulkheadConfig::builder()
//! .max_concurrent_calls(10)
//! .name("my-bulkhead")
//! .build();
//!
//! let service = ServiceBuilder::new()
//! .layer(layer)
//! .service_fn(|req: String| async move {
//! // Your service logic here
//! Ok::<_, ()>(req)
//! });
//! # }
//! ```
//!
//! # Example with Timeout
//!
//! Configure a maximum wait duration for requests when the bulkhead is at capacity:
//!
//! ```rust
//! use tower::ServiceBuilder;
//! use tower_resilience_bulkhead::{BulkheadConfig, BulkheadError};
//! use std::time::Duration;
//!
//! # async fn example() {
//! let layer = BulkheadConfig::builder()
//! .max_concurrent_calls(5)
//! .max_wait_duration(Some(Duration::from_secs(2)))
//! .name("timeout-bulkhead")
//! .build();
//!
//! let service = ServiceBuilder::new()
//! .layer(layer)
//! .service_fn(|req: String| async move {
//! Ok::<_, ()>(req)
//! });
//!
//! // Requests will timeout if they wait more than 2 seconds
//! // for bulkhead capacity
//! # }
//! ```
//!
//! # Example with Event Listeners
//!
//! Monitor bulkhead behavior using event listeners:
//!
//! ```rust
//! use tower::ServiceBuilder;
//! use tower_resilience_bulkhead::BulkheadConfig;
//! use std::time::Duration;
//!
//! # async fn example() {
//! let layer = BulkheadConfig::builder()
//! .max_concurrent_calls(10)
//! .name("monitored-bulkhead")
//! .on_call_permitted(|concurrent| {
//! println!("Call permitted ({} concurrent)", concurrent);
//! })
//! .on_call_rejected(|max| {
//! println!("Call rejected (max {} concurrent)", max);
//! })
//! .on_call_finished(|duration| {
//! println!("Call finished in {:?}", duration);
//! })
//! .build();
//!
//! let service = ServiceBuilder::new()
//! .layer(layer)
//! .service_fn(|req: String| async move {
//! Ok::<_, ()>(req)
//! });
//! # }
//! ```
//!
//! # Error Handling
//!
//! The bulkhead passes through the inner service's errors directly.
//! Use event listeners to track bulkhead rejections:
//!
//! ```rust
//! use tower_resilience_bulkhead::BulkheadConfig;
//! use tower::ServiceBuilder;
//! use std::sync::atomic::{AtomicUsize, Ordering};
//! use std::sync::Arc;
//!
//! # async fn example() {
//! let rejections = Arc::new(AtomicUsize::new(0));
//! let r = rejections.clone();
//!
//! let layer = BulkheadConfig::builder()
//! .max_concurrent_calls(5)
//! .on_call_rejected(move |_| {
//! r.fetch_add(1, Ordering::SeqCst);
//! })
//! .build();
//!
//! let service = ServiceBuilder::new()
//! .layer(layer)
//! .service_fn(|req: String| async move {
//! Ok::<_, ()>(req)
//! });
//!
//! // Check rejections counter to monitor bulkhead behavior
//! println!("Rejections: {}", rejections.load(Ordering::SeqCst));
//! # }
//! ```
